Lesson of the day: Get your site up before you make a sales call

It not just a good idea but a must-have that your site should be up before you ask someone to open it ... especially when you are making a sales call to a potential customer :D

Me: XYZ TV Channel?
Rep: Yes
Me: [Describes  See n Report]
Rep: Ahan ... that seems quite interesting, whats the URL?
Me: www.seenreport.com
Rep: Ok, lemme open it.
(Adil Shouting in the background: "Oye! Site is not working, apache giving rights access problems!")
Rep: Site seems down
Me (Shamelessly): Yeah, my engineer just told me it is down. I'll get back to you in a few minutes
